The following criteria shall be met before the West Virginia State Police activate the Green Alert:
(1)An individual who has knowledge that the at-risk veteran is missing has submitted a missing person’s report to the West Virginia State Police or other appropriate law-enforcement agency;
(2)The at-risk veteran is believed to be missing, regardless of circumstance;
(3)Based upon information provided by the individual who has submitted the missing person’s report, law enforcement has reason to believe that the at-risk veteran has a physical or mental health condition that is related to his or her service;
(4)The missing at-risk veteran may be in danger of death or serious bodily injury;
